2016-01-03 30 views
0

宏對我自己沒用,他們不記錄時間,如果我做了動作A,然後在10秒後動作B,IntelliJ(版本15)只是同時播放所有這些。令人沮喪的無用戲弄功能可能非常有用。有其他選擇嗎?如何用時間記錄動作?

場景很簡單:

在使用Tomcat(春季啓動)嵌入式應用,我們執行「一口構建」(前端構建工具),它建立文件「資源/靜態」文件夾,因爲applciation是我們的.jar需要通過HotSwap重新加載更改的資源。

---> 'gulp build' ---------- wait 10 seconds ------------> alt+u; alt+a; ('Reload changed classes') 

回答

1

宏不記錄定時,因爲他們用於自動編輯操作和用戶通常希望儘可能快地執行這些操作,而不是通過他們原本,而他們所做的拖延坐正在記錄這一行動。

完成您的任務的最好方法是編寫一個小插件來運行'gulp build'進程,等待它完成(而不是等待硬編碼的秒數),然後重新加載改變班級。

+0

這樣或那樣的方式我留在了我必須手動執行這些伏都教操作的位置。將看看我是否可以自動重新生成吞噬文件更改。 IntelliJ插件演示頁面給我留下了印象,編寫這樣的插件需要一整天的時間。 – Aubergine